Distinguishing Medical Grade Ketogenic Diets from Standard Keto
A medical grade ketogenic diet is not a lifestyle choice but a clinical intervention prescribed and managed by a team of medical professionals, including neurologists and specialized dietitians. Its strictness and precision far surpass commercial keto diets, as even trace amounts of carbohydrates in medications or supplements must be accounted for. This level of control is necessary to induce and maintain a therapeutic state of ketosis for treating specific medical conditions, not for general weight loss.
The Purpose of a Therapeutic Diet
The primary purpose of a medical grade ketogenic diet is therapeutic, addressing severe health issues that other treatments have failed to control. The diet forces the body to use fats for fuel instead of glucose, producing ketone bodies that serve as an alternative energy source for the brain. This metabolic shift is believed to have an anti-epileptic effect, though the exact mechanisms are not fully understood. Conditions for which it is commonly used include:
- Intractable Epilepsy: For children and sometimes adults whose seizures are resistant to anticonvulsant medications.
- Glucose Transporter Type 1 (GLUT1) Deficiency Syndrome: A genetic disorder preventing glucose from crossing the blood-brain barrier.
- Pyruvate Dehydrogenase Complex Deficiency: Another metabolic disorder that impairs carbohydrate metabolism.
Types of Medical Ketogenic Diets
Medical ketogenic dietary therapies come in several forms, each with a different macronutrient ratio and level of flexibility, all requiring clinical oversight.
- Classical Ketogenic Diet: The most traditional and restrictive version, typically using a 4:1 ratio of fat to combined carbohydrate and protein by weight. All food must be precisely measured using a gram scale.
- Medium-Chain Triglyceride (MCT) Ketogenic Diet: Uses MCT oil, which is more ketogenic than long-chain fats, allowing for more carbohydrate and protein intake. This offers more food variety but can cause gastrointestinal side effects.
- Modified Atkins Diet (MAD): A less restrictive, outpatient option suitable for older children and adults. It limits carbohydrates but does not typically require strict weighing of food or calorie restriction.
- Low Glycemic Index Treatment (LGIT): Focuses on limiting carbohydrates to those with a glycemic index under 50, allowing for more dietary freedom while still promoting ketosis.
The Strict Initiation and Monitoring Process
Starting a medical grade ketogenic diet is a serious medical procedure. It is often initiated during a hospital stay to ensure proper tolerance and address potential side effects like low blood sugar or vomiting. During this time, the medical team educates the family on every aspect of the diet, from meal preparation to monitoring ketone levels. Adherence is critical, as a single cheat meal can disrupt ketosis and trigger seizures.
Comparison: Medical vs. Popular Keto
| Feature | Medical Grade Ketogenic Diet | Popular 'Weight Loss' Keto Diet |
|---|---|---|
| Supervision | Strict medical team oversight (neurologist, dietitian). | Self-directed or guided by a health coach. |
| Purpose | Therapeutic treatment for specific conditions like epilepsy. | Weight loss, improved energy, or general health. |
| Macronutrient Precision | Exact ratios (e.g., 4:1 fat:carb+protein) determined by a dietitian; food weighed to the gram. | General percentages or carb limits (e.g., <50g carbs/day). |
| Carbohydrate Limit | Extremely low (often 10-20g/day for classic diet), with even medication carbs counted. | Low to very low (typically 20-50g/day). |
| Protein | Carefully controlled to prevent gluconeogenesis. | Higher protein often allowed, sometimes unrestricted. |
| Monitoring | Frequent blood and urine tests for ketones, lipids, etc.; growth checks. | Optional, typically home monitoring with urine strips. |
| Initiation | Often begins in a hospital under observation. | Started at home with no medical oversight required. |
Long-Term Considerations and Potential Side Effects
While effective for its intended purpose, the medical grade ketogenic diet is not without potential risks that require ongoing management. These can include:
- Nutrient Deficiencies: Requires vitamin and mineral supplements to avoid deficiencies, especially for B vitamins, calcium, and vitamin D.
- Kidney Stones: A potential side effect that requires proactive monitoring.
- High Cholesterol: A known side effect that needs regular testing and management.
- Slower Growth: Can occur in children if calorie or protein intake is insufficient, highlighting the need for careful dietary planning.
- Constipation: Common due to low fiber intake, managed with increased fluid and fiber-free laxatives.
In conclusion, a medical grade ketogenic diet is a highly specialized and restrictive clinical tool for treating serious medical conditions, primarily drug-resistant epilepsy. It is a world apart from the popular keto trend, demanding precision, rigorous adherence, and comprehensive medical oversight to be both safe and effective.
